排序
mysql显示表的索引信息方法 mysql显示表的索引类型信息指南
要查看mysql表的索引信息,最直接的方法是使用show index from table_name命令,它能列出表中所有索引的详细属性,如索引名、类型、涉及的列及cardinality等关键统计信息,帮助快速评估索引结构...
MySQL复制表结构和表数据
1、前言 在功能开发完毕,在本地或者测试环境进行测试时,经常会遇到这种情况:有专门的测试数据,测试过程会涉及到修改表中的数据,经常不能一次测试成功,所以,每次执行测试后,原来表中的数...
sql语句如何解决使用聚合函数时未正确分组导致的错误 sql语句聚合函数未正确分组的常见问题处理
聚合函数结果错误通常是因为未正确使用group by子句,1. 必须确保select中的所有非聚合列都包含在group by中;2. 分组依据列需明确且数据类型一致;3. 注意null值处理,可使用coalesce或where排...
织梦服务器环境安全怎么设置
织梦服务器环境安全怎么设置? 织梦DedeCMS服务器环境安全设置 推荐学习:织梦cms 现在的互联网环境越来越严峻,安全,一直是程序开发者及站长的一个不可忽视的问题,如何选择一个易用、安全的程...
Sqlalchemy 数据库连接为什么不会被关闭?如何解决这个问题?
SQLAlchemy数据库连接池及资源释放 使用Python的SQLAlchemy库进行数据库操作时,常常会遇到数据库连接未及时关闭的问题。本文将分析一个示例代码,解释为什么连接可能无法自动关闭,并提供解决...
Navicat批量修改数据如何处理NULL值
处理Navicat批量修改中的NULL值时,应理解NULL表示“值未知”,避免误用空字符串或0。根据条件设置NULL或其他值时,可使用CASE语句。常见错误包括误用空字符串和忽略NULL值的特殊性。建议小规模...
mysql数据库的基本操作 增删改查基础命令速查手册
mysql的基本操作包括增删改查(crud)。1.插入数据使用insert into命令,如insert into users (username, email) values ('john_doe', 'john@example.com')。2.读取数据使用select命令,如selec...
PHPCMS数据库表前缀修改后出错
phpcms数据库表前缀修改后报错,主要是因配置文件未同步或缓存残留所致。1.首先确认 caches/configs/database.php 中的 $database'default' 已更新为新前缀;2.其次清理所有缓存,后台可操作时...
PHPCMS标签语法错误导致页面空白
首先查php错误日志定位文件和行号;2. 用逐步注释法缩小问题标签范围;3. 检查标签拼写、引号匹配、闭合标签是否遗漏;4. 核对嵌套逻辑和变量作用域是否正确;5. 清除phpcms缓存确保修改生效。...
MySQL复杂子查询性能优化_MySQL查询拆解及重写技巧
mysql复杂子查询性能优化的核心在于理解执行计划并合理拆解重写查询。1. 将子查询转换为join操作,利用索引避免全表扫描;2. 使用临时表存储小结果集以提升效率;3. 用left join结合is null替代...